Structure of JKCET B Tech
The pattern of the examination is slightly different from other engineering examinations. All other examinations give more preference to mathematics, but in Jammu and Kashmir Common Entrance Test B Tech (JKCET B Tech) examination it is different. All the subjects are given equal importance. There will questions of 75 marks from each topic. Each question will gain you one mark and vice versa. That is a total of 75 questions from each topic which has to be completed in 90 minutes.

Eligibility Criteria
Candidate applying for this entrance exam should be a permanent resident of the state of Jammu & Kashmir.
Candidate should have passed the plus 2 exam or equivalent from a recognized board / Uni.
Should have scored a minimum of 50% marks in the qualifying exam. this is only in the case of general students. For reserved category students the minimum marks to be scored in the qualifying examination is 40%.
Candidate must have studied subjects like English, physics, chemistry and mathematics in the 11th and 12th standard.
Candidates appearing the 10+2 board exam can also apply for this exam. but they should be able to produce the pass certificate at the time of admission.
How to Apply?
Candidate can only buy the forms from the selected branches of J&K banks LTD.candidates can also submit the application form after downloading it from the website .The website address will be given in the official website of Jammu and Kashmir Common Entrance Test. The application form can only be brought after paying the examination fee.
How to fill the Form?
Candidate should be aware of the details to be furnished in the application form. Candidate should fill the form with precision. All the matters entered should be correct and candidate should be able to submit the proof while the admission. More over if any details furnished is found incorrect, then candidate can be barred from writing any more common entrance test conducted by Jammu and Kashmir government.
